What judicial district is Hinds County, Mississippi?
Our Circuit Court comprises the Seventh (7th) Circuit Court District for the State of Mississippi. We are a court established under the Mississippi Constitution, along with the Mississippi Supreme Court and the State's Chancery court The Circuit Court sits exclusively in Hinds County, Mississippi.

What is the number for Hinds County jury duty?
REPORTING FOR JURY DUTY Please call 601-969-0052 the night before to get current instructions from the court. IF YOU ARE OVER 65, YOU CAN CLAIM A PERSONAL EXEMPTION. No affidavit is required but you will need to let the clerk's office know. Call 601-968-6628.
What is the justice court in Mississippi?
Justice Courts have jurisdiction over small claims civil cases involving amounts of $3,500 or less, misdemeanor criminal cases and any traffic offense that occurs outside a municipality. Justice Court judges may conduct bond hearings and preliminary hearings in felony criminal cases and may issue search warrants.

What is Hinds County Claims Docket?
The Hinds County Claims Docket is a record that maintains all claims filed with Hinds County, typically related to financial claims against the county or requests for reimbursement.
Who is required to file Hinds County Claims Docket?
Individuals or organizations that have a financial claim against Hinds County, including vendors, contractors, or other entities providing services to the county, are required to file a claim on the Hinds County Claims Docket.
How to fill out Hinds County Claims Docket?
To fill out the Hinds County Claims Docket, one must provide detailed information about the claim, including the nature of the claim, the amount sought, supporting documentation, and contact information. It's important to follow the specific form guidelines provided by Hinds County.
What is the purpose of Hinds County Claims Docket?
The purpose of the Hinds County Claims Docket is to provide a formal process for individuals and businesses to claim owed payments from the county, ensuring transparency and accountability in county financial transactions.
What information must be reported on Hinds County Claims Docket?
Information that must be reported on the Hinds County Claims Docket includes the claimant's name, address, and contact information, the amount of the claim, a description of the claim, the date incurred, and any relevant documentation to support the claim.
